The White House has reportedly asked whether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ky intends to wear a suit during his upcoming Oval Office meeting with US President Donald Trump on Monday, where several European leaders will also be present, Axios reported.

The question of Zelensky’s attire, seemingly minor on the surface, became a flashpoint during his last White House visit in March, which officials later described as a diplomatic misstep.

During that encounter, Zelensky appeared in his trademark military-style outfit -- a look that has come to symbolise Ukraine’s wartime defiance but one that reportedly irritated Trump. Upon greeting him, the US president remarked sarcastically, “He is all dressed up today,” setting the tone for an already tense exchange.

The issue even surfaced during the press interaction. A reporter asked Zelensky: “Why don’t you wear a suit? You’re at the highest level in this country’s office, and you refuse to wear a suit. Do you own a suit? A lot of Americans have problems with you not respecting the dignity of this office,” according to the BBC.
